Location
Offering a vending machine and a lift, the 2-star Hotel Water Gate Nagoya - Love Hotel For Couple - is located nearly a 20-minute walk from the modern Port of Nagoya Public Aquarium. The hotel features Wi-Fi in the rooms and parking on site.
Situated a mere 1.3 km from the modest Nagoya Port Sea Train Land Amusement Park, this hotel also gives access to such sports venues as Paloma Mizuho Sports Park Ballpark Multi-Purpose Stadium, which is 7 km away. Shirotori Garden is in proximity to the Water Gate Nagoya - Love Hotel For Couple, while Tsukiji-guchi bus stop is approximately a 10-minute walk away. The property stands 4.2 km from the prominent Atsuta Jingu Shrine, popular with pilgrims and tourists alike. This Nagoya hotel is just near Tsukijiguchi underground station.
There are 58 rooms at Hotel Water Gate Nagoya - Love Hotel For Couple -, each of them has air conditioning, as well as entertainment amenities such as a multi-channel television. They are appointed with carpeted flooring, soundproof windows. Along with a bidet, a separate toilet, and a shower, bathroom comforts also include hairdryers and bath sheets.
This accommodation serves a continental breakfast in the morning. Guests may find the cafeteria Fat within 15 minutes' walk of the hotel.
